Focus stacking is a great and simple technique if you would like to have multiple sharp subjects in your photo. This is the easiest way I used in the first image. I took two different shots with the same settings but I set the focus first on the lower second on the higher flower meanwhile I tried to keep the same composition. You don't even need a tripod to try it. I used the basic focus stacking function in Photoshop and you can edit the final product in Camera Raw of Photoshop or in Lightroom. There's no magic here. 😀
